- Working with the Electrode and Electrify libraries
- React project organization
- State management with redux-saga
- Testing with Jest, Mocha, and Chai
- Continuous integration with Travis CI
- SSR and caching optimization
Skill Level Intermediate
- As a developer there may come a day where one of your applications will see great success and will grow beyond your wildest expectations. Understanding the tools and best practices used to craft enterprise class applications will prevent large-scale cold refractory. Hi, I'm Manny Henri. And I've been working with React since it was introduced. And in this course, I'll give you a brief overview of the common tools, best practices, and resources to help you solidify your application and prepare it for growth.
We'll first set up a sample project with Electrobe. Then we'll go over the main concepts of building an enterprise application as well as how to organize your project. Next, we'll explore state management with Redux and Saga. As well as best practices with testing and continuous integration. Finally, we'll take a look at progressive web applications and service site rendering. So if you're ready to take the plunge into the world of enterprise in building with React fire up your browser and favorite editor and let's get started.